Exotic Species
are species that are introduced into a new habitat where they are not naturally found, often causing ecological disruption.
Habitat Destruction
The process by which natural habitat is rendered unable to support the species present, leading to reduced biodiversity.
Commercial Harvesting
The large-scale collection of resources from nature, such as fish or timber, for commercial purposes.
Habitat Fragmentation
The division of habitats that formerly occupied large, unbroken areas into smaller pieces by roads, fields, cities, and other human land-transforming activities.
